1(2H)-Pyridinecarboxylic acid, 3,4-dihydro-, ethyl ester is identified by CAS 111054-54-7, with molecular formula C8H13NO2, molecular weight 155.19, InChIKey ATILYONFEASZNH-UHFFFAOYSA-N.
